In 2019-2020, 821 people earned their degree in medical scientist, making the major the 495th most popular in the United States.

Across Louisiana, there were 17 medical scientist gra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 5 medical scientist graduates with average earnings and debt of $53,288 and $46,372 respectively.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Louisiana State University and Agricultural & Mechanical College. It ranked #1 on our 2022 Best Value Medical Scientist Schools for a Master’s in Louisiana For Those Getting Aid list. Louisiana State University is a large public school situated in Baton Rouge, Louisiana. It awarded 2 masters’s medical scientist degrees in 2019-2020.

Louisiana State University also made our “Best Medical Scientist Master’s Degree Schools in Louisiana” list, coming in at #0. Although you might pay more or less depending on your area of study, average graduate tuition and fees at Louisiana State University and Agricultural & Mechanical College are $29,970.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Tulane University of Louisiana. It ranked #2 on our 2022 Best Value Medical Scientist Schools for a Master’s in Louisiana For Those Getting Aid list. This fairly large school is located in New Orleans, Louisiana, and it awarded 3 masters’s medical scientist degrees in 2019-2020.

Tulane also took the #1 spot in our “Best Medical Scientist Master’s Degree Schools in Louisiana” ranking. Average graduate tuition and fees at Tulane are $61,176,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.
